Summary Heterogeneity of 9 feline herpesvirus type 1 (FHV-1) strains consisting of the prototype C27 strain, one French isolate, six Japanese isolates, and the attenuated vaccine F2 strain was examined by biological, immunological, and molecular biological methods. No significant difference was observed in virus growth and antigenic properties among the strains in Crandell feline kidney cell cultures. Hemagglutination activity was also detected in all extracts of cells infected with each strain. However, in immunoblot analysis, a virus-structural immunogenic protein with an Mr of 36 kDa was lacking in 2 strains, one of which was the vaccine F2 strain, whereas the other immunogenic proteins including three kinds of major glycoproteins were detected in all strains without differences in electrophoretic mobilities. Furthermore, when restriction endonuclease analysis was performed to examine the genomic heterogeneity of strains, the cleavage patterns with the enzymeMluI showed a genomic heterogeneity between wild and vaccine strains. In contrast, only a slight variation in the sizes of some fragments was shown with most of the 7 other enzymes used. These results indicated that the lack of the 36 kDa protein and theMluI cleavage pattern could be used as markers of the vaccine F2 strain. The specific markers are important not only to control the quality of the vaccine but also to evaluate the vaccine immunity in FHV-1 infection in cats.  相似文献

Among Japanese, ossification of the posterior longitudinal ligament of the spine (OPLL) is a leading cause of myelopathy, showing ectopic bone formation in the paravertebral ligament. We have provided genetic evidence that the collagen α2 (XI) (COL11A2) locus of chromosome 6 constitutes susceptibility for OPLL. Five distinct single nucleotide polymorphisms (SNPs), identified in COL11A2, were combined to construct possible haplotypes by the use of a maximum likelihood program. Estimated haplotype frequency was compared in OPLL patients and non-OPLL controls. We report a gender-specific association of the COL11A2 haplotype with OPLL. The frequency of the most commonly observed haplotype was significantly higher in male patients (P = 0.0003) compared with controls, but not in female patients (P = 0.21). OPLL is predominantly observed in males, with a prevalence ratio of 2 : 1, and our gender-specific associations indicate that genetic factors involving COL11A2 play a specific role in the etiology of OPLL exclusively in males. A novel non-peptide prolyl endopeptidase (PPCE) inhibitor, Y-29794, has been identified. Y-29794 selectively and competitively inhibited rat brain PPCE (Ki = 0.95 nM) in a reversible manner. Ex vivo study demonstrated that Y-29794 could penetrate into brain to exhibit dose-dependent and long-lasting inhibition. Furthermore, Y-29794 was found to potentiate the effect of TRH on the release of ACh in the rat hippocampus. These results indicate that Y-29794 is an orally active, potent and specific PPCE inhibitor and should be of value in studies on the physiological role of the enzyme in neuropeptide metabolism especially in memory process.  相似文献

Treatment with bromocriptine (CB) stimulates the release of secretory granules from human prolactinomas by exocytosis in spite of a remarkable decrease in serum prolactin (PRL) levels. In an attempt to elucidate the reasons for this phenomenon, secretory granules were analyzed in estrogen-induced pituitary hyperplasia in rats which served as a model of human disease. The amount of protein contained in cell fractions rich in secretory granules was the same in CB-treated pituitaries as that in the controls, whereas PRL levels decreased to about a half the level of the controls. Morphometric analysis using point-counting and electron immunocytochemistry revealed that the PRL concentrations in secretory granules decreased to about 50% after CB-treatment. Serum PRL levels estimated by counting the exocytotic secretory granules were remarkably lower in CB-treated rats than in the controls. It was suggested that the composition of secretory granules changed or that nonhormonal constituents in the granules disintegrated more slowly after CB treatment, thus allowing exocytosed granules to be observed more frequently. Additionally CB might also suppress a bypass release of PRL by which PRL is secreted without being packaged into secretory granules.  相似文献

A cloned epithelial cell line, TEL-2, has been established from the stroma tissues of normal mouse thymus. Incubation of mouse thymocytes on TEL-2 cells resulted in the selective elimination of double-positive (CD4+CD8+) cells from the culture, whereas single-positive (CD4+CD8- or CD4-CD8+) thymocytes remaining in the culture were concentrated in non-integrated cell population. The CD3- or CD3 low-positive thymocytes were also eliminated by the TEL-2 cells from the culture, followed by the concentration of CD3 high-positive cells in the culture. Only intact viable thymocytes were integrated into TEL-2 cells. Electron microscopic examination showed that the integrated cells into TEL-2 cytoplasm were gradually degenerated. Mature single-positive T cells, mature B cells or double-negative thymocytes were not integrated into TEL-2 cells. The TEL-2 cell may provide information on the mechanism of selective disappearance of double-positive immature cells from the thymus.  相似文献

We have developed a rapid and sensitive enzyme-linked immunosorbent assay (ELISA) for thyroxine (T4) in dried blood samples spotted on filter paper. The assay is carried out on microtiter plates without extraction or centrifugation steps. The detection limit of the assay is 5 pg/disc/well, equivalent to 1.25 micrograms/1 of whole blood or 2.5 micrograms/1 of serum. Intra- and inter-assay coefficients of variation for various T4 concentrations are 2.4-9.0% and 5.9-17.5% respectively. Correlation between the proposed ELISA method and the RIA is good (r = 0.900, n = 62, y(RIA) = 0.99x(ELISA) + 9.90). The ELISA method is useful for mass-screening of neonatal congenital hypothyroidism using dried blood samples on filter paper, is very simple and one person can assay more than 300 samples per day.  相似文献
